Tattoo Plastic Cover. If your tattoo artist puts some plastic wrap on your new tat we suggest swapping it for a saniderm as soon as you feel that tattoo has stopped bleeding and you feel comfortable. Protective tattoo film is a thin layer of material that can be applied over a fresh tattoo to protect it during the healing process.
